Dual magnetic bistability with significant coercivity in a photo-responsive 1D Fe2Fe cyanide chain
Abstract
A cyanide-bridged 1D Fe2Fe chain exhibits rare dual magnetic bistability: thermal spin-crossover and light-induced single-chain magnet behaviour. Photoirradiation switches the system from a diamagnetic to a magnetically correlated paramagnetic state, featuring slow magnetic relaxation and a notably high coercive field of 0.52 T.
